regardless of which command I'm running I'll receive this error message:

 

 

FAILURE: Build failed with an exception.

 

* What went wrong:

A problem occurred configuring root project 'forge-1.7.2-10.12.0.991-src'.

> Failed to notify project evaluation listener.

  > Could not resolve all dependencies for configuration ':minecraftNatives'.

      > Could not resolve org.lwjgl.lwjgl:lwjgl-platform:2.9.1-nightly-20131017.

        Required by:

            :forge-1.7.2-10.12.0.991-src:1.0

        > Could not resolve org.lwjgl.lwjgl:lwjgl-platform:2.9.1-nightly-20131017.

            > Could not parse POM https://libraries.minecraft.net/org/lwjgl/lwjgl/lwjgl-platform/2.9.1-nightly-20131017/lwjgl-platform-2.9.1-nightly-20131017.pom

              > Could not resolve org.lwjgl.lwjgl:parent:2.9.1-SNAPSHOT.

                  > Unable to load Maven meta-data from https://libraries.minecraft.net/org/lwjgl/lwjgl/parent/2.9.1-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ml.

                    > Could not GET 'https://libraries.minecraft.net/org/lwjgl/lwjgl/parent/2.9.1-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ml'. Received status code 403 from server: Forbidden

 

 

 

 

can anybody tell me what I'm doing wrong? (tried multiple tutorials found here ...)

I will paste here my old message with instructions. It MUST work.

 

Create new folder anywhere, extract forge src to this folder, and run gradlew.bat with command setupDevWorkspace (create bat file with string "gradlew.bat setupDevWorkspace" and launch it), then run gradlew.bat with command eclipse (bat with "gradlew.bat eclipse"). After all  start Eclipse and make folder "Your-Forge-Src-Folder/eclipse" eclipse workspace. The End. =)
